Attendees agreed the notarised deed for the Wrenfield parcel is ready for transfer to the Ambervale branch. Marisol confirmed the notary's seal and the witness signatures were verified against the registry copy on Tuesday. The deed will travel in the tamper-evident document wallet, with a photocopy retained in the office safe until confirmed receipt. Selwick Secure Transit has been engaged for Thursday morning. The office manager should relay the confidential courier hand-over instruction, noted below, to the assigned driver only.

handover note for tajep-kahif: the quenok belox courier leaves the sileth ledger at gate 6003 under passcode 162915

Subject: Key rotation — Farequill pricing experiment

Hey on-call,

Heads up: we're rotating the key for the Farequill experiment service tonight as part of the quarterly sweep. The ticket-pricing experiment (the one testing dynamic weekend fares) talks to this service on every page load, so if you see a spike in auth errors after 22:00, that's probably a stale key in one of the workers — just restart them. Old key dies at midnight, no grace period this time. New key for the service is below.

app token of tagug-hahaf = kto2_9v

## Sharding the Profilo user-profile store

Profilo shards by user ID hash across 16 partitions. Resharding is rare; do not improvise. Drain writes first via the coordinator, then run the split tool on the target shard. Replicas catch up automatically — watch lag in the Kestrelboard dashboard until it drops below 100ms. Never split more than one shard per maintenance window. Rollback means restoring the shard map snapshot taken by the drain step. Before any of this, confirm the active configuration matches the values below.

service settings:
ralael:
  pin: 7453
  tenant: zorath
  seal: seal_087806e4
  metrics_host: metrics.ralael.paliqworks.example
  standby_team: fraath
  escalation: praok-istiel
  nonce: 10e083